Charity and Its TypesWhat is charity? This is a human need to help neighbors, a special state of mind or the spiritual and personal growth. Everyone has his own motivation and his own answer to this question. All the “benefactors” in common – not indifferent egoists, they are people capable to act not to be witty, but for universal human need. There are diverse types of charities nowadays, as people are different and different their needs.

Corporate Philanthropy – voluntary activities of a commercial organization to help those in need or to support social projects – their own or other organizations. In this area of ​​investment is not directly related to the core business of the company. Unlike businesses, for whom charity – additional activities not directly related to the existence of the company, for charities is the main activity. We can say that the funds professionally engaged in charity and nothing more. Source for funds in most cases serve private and corporate donations to non-refundable, but sometimes have the funds and their capital. A number of funds exist to interest on capital or securities or community foundation. Some companies for charities create their own funds.

Private charity – the most common type of charitable activity, it is to sacrifice individuals for specific purposes like money and items, medicines, in short, any resource. Funds for charity is a source of significant, if not fixed assets. If corporate philanthropists choose social problems itself by means of their (often this choice is determined by the interests and tastes of the manual), the Foundation responds to the existing society into serious problems and is seeking charity funds to address them.

Another kind of charities is philanthropy – a word of Greek origin meaning “love for people.” In dictionaries that “philanthropy” – the same as that of charity, thus, it is a full synonym. From a functional point of view this is perhaps difficult to argue: the one and the other appear as a voluntary allocation of private resources for the needy. However, one can imagine a situation in which the charity would not be a philanthropy. For example, the provision of grant aid to animals of the National Park cannot be called “love for people,” i.e., philanthropy, but you can call the charity. On the one hand, such a strategic investment aimed at public good in general (to maintain ecological balance), on the other – charity helps not people but animals. If so, then the difference between philanthropy and charity lies not in specific forms of action, and exclusively in the field of motivation. Although by and large, do not help the individuals and their groups, and investing in nature, art, science, sooner or later “reach” to society in the form of environmental improvements, new discoveries, works of art, etc. There are numerous forms of charities, but you are to remember, that all of them only one goal – to help the planet!
